An article published from Broadcasting and Cable provides new details about the progress of Transformers: Prime, or at least Roberto Orci's and Alex Kurtzman's feeling on it. In the article, largely speaking about Stephen Davis and his work on the HUB, the two speak somewhat fondly of him (Davis) and their work on the project. From the B&C:

Alex Kurtzman and Roberto Orci (Star Trek feature, Fringe, Alias), who wrote the Transformer movies, are also helming the animated Transformers TV series for Hasbro and The Hub. Davis’ A-Team approach is working “remarkably brilliantly,” Kurtzman tells B&C. “There is a stigma about things being done by committee creatively, but there is so much to be done, so much of a well to draw from,” Kurtzman says. “Everyone feels protected to do their best work because the message from the top down is that you’re supported in your vision.” Kurtzman adds that he and Orci would “like to work with [Davis] forever.”
